Kennedy Jr.'s Rise to ProminenceRobert F. Kennedy Jr., a prominent figure in environmental circles, has been nominated by President Donald Trump for Secretary of Health and Human Services. While some may view this appointment as an attempt to bridge the gap between liberal and conservative ideologies, Caroline Kennedy's scathing letter reveals a far more sinister agenda.A Warning from Within: Caroline Kennedy's Damning AccusationCaroline Kennedy, daughter of former President John F. Kennedy, has issued a blistering warning to senators, urging them to reject her cousin's nomination. In a letter obtained by The Associated Press and first reported by The Washington Post, Ms. Kennedy paints a damning portrait of RFK Jr., labeling him a "predator" addicted to power.The Red Flags: A Pattern of Manipulation and AbuseMs. Kennedy's letter highlights several red flags that raise concerns about RFK Jr.'s character:1. Vaccine Skepticism: RFK Jr.'s vocal opposition to vaccines is disqualifying, given the overwhelming scientific consensus on their safety and efficacy.2. Personal History of Addiction: His open discussion of heroin use and plea bargain in 1984 raises questions about his ability to lead a critical department like Health and Human Services.3. Conflict of Interest: RFK Jr.'s plan to profit from a lawsuit against pharmaceutical company Merck, despite opposing vaccinations, is a clear conflict of interest.The Epicenter of Despair: RFK Jr.'s Personal LifeMs. Kennedy's letter also describes her cousin's personal life as an "epicenter for drug use," where he would engage in disturbing behavior such as blending baby chickens and mice to feed his hawks.
